Vietnamese vs U.S. Virgin Islander Unemployment Correlation Chart
The statistical analysis conducted on geographies consisting of 170,737,868 people shows a mild positive correlation between the proportion of Vietnamese and unemployment in the United States with a correlation coefficient (R) of 0.388 and weighted average of 6.5%. Similarly, the statistical analysis conducted on geographies consisting of 87,515,102 people shows a mild positive correlation between the proportion of U.S. Virgin Islanders and unemployment in the United States with a correlation coefficient (R) of 0.367 and weighted average of 6.3%, a difference of 3.9%.
